Mesothelioma Claim - How to File a Mesothelioma Claim

A mesothelioma lawsuit can help victims and families receive compensation from the companies that exposed asbestos to the victims. This compensation can cover medical treatment costs and other expenses that are not covered by insurance.

An experienced lawyer can assist victims in understanding their options regarding compensation. This may include trust funds, asbestos lawsuits and other financial aid sources, including VA benefits and workers' compensation.

VA Benefits

Veterans with mesothelioma, or other asbestos-related illnesses, may be eligible for financial compensation for medical expenses. They may also be eligible to receive healthcare at VA hospitals. In some cases the VA doctor can refer a patient to a mesothelioma doctor in the civilian world. This option lets patients avoid having to travel far from their homes and also saves money on travel costs.

Dependency and Indemnity Compensation and Survivors Pension are two compensation programs available to veterans with Mesothelioma. A mesothelioma diagnosis can be related to service under DIC and Survivors Pension when the veteran or their spouse's surviving spouse was exposed to asbestos during active duty. At least 50% of their occupational exposure occurred during this period and their disease is a result of this exposure.

Workers' Compensation

Generally workers' compensation is a form of insurance that pays medical expenses and lost wages to an employee who is injured or becomes ill on the job. In some states, it also covers funeral costs and death benefits. Workers' compensation insurance is a mandated state program. As a result, rules and benefits are different significantly from state to state.

Workers' compensation insurance can provide for a variety of treatments, including chemotherapy and surgery. It may also cover the cost of medications for patients on a regular basis. Additionally, workers' comp can reimburse a patient's travel to and from the treatment facility. Contact your employer to find out whether you are covered. Veterans suffering from mesothelioma and asbestos-related illnesses may be eligible for workers compensation benefits through the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). The VA provides a variety of programs, including monthly disability payments and free healthcare services in VA healthcare facilities across the United States. The VA assigns a disability rating to each condition, including mesothelioma, to determine eligibility for monthly compensation. The rating ranges between 10% and 100%..

Treatment Grants

Mesothelioma treatment can be very expensive, especially when a patient is undergoing various types of treatment. Travel expenses, meals and lodging for family members attending sessions, and accommodation in the home to accommodate medical equipment or assistive services can increase the financial strain. Many organizations provide grants to help the those suffering from the disease pay for these expenses.

Asbestos victims may also be entitled to compensation if they pursue a lawsuit against asbestos producers who caused their exposure. Lawsuits that are filed on a contingency-fee basis guarantee that victims do not have to pay out of pocket expenses to pursue their rightful compensation award.

Social Security provides disability benefits to mesothelioma sufferers in a variety of cases. To be eligible for SSDI benefits, a veteran has to prove they suffer from an illness that meets a set of criteria. This includes mesothelioma being diagnosed as another asbestos-related illness and that it is chronic and expected to last for at least one year.
